With MySQL pre-8.0, there is no easy way to turn a JSON array to a recordset (ie, function JSON_TABLE () is not yet available). So, one way or another, we need to manually iterate through the array to extract the relevant pieces of data (using JSON_EXTRACT () ). May 26, 2023 · System.Text.Json provides two ways to build a JSON DOM: JsonDocument provides the ability to build a read-only DOM by using Utf8JsonReader. The JSON elements that compose the payload can be accessed via the JsonElement type. The JsonElement type provides array and object enumerators along with APIs to convert JSON text to common .NET types. Jun 30, 2014 · 5. A JSON database like MongoDB stores the data in a JSON-like format ( binary JSON ), which is the binary encoded version of JSON, and is optimized for performance and space. This makes the MongoDB database the best natural fit for storing JSON data.
